Things to Do in Tijuana: The Beach Along the Border

You can't get any further northwest in Mexico than this... In Tijuana, it's called "el muro en la playa," or the wall on the beach. On the Mexican side of the border there's a monument (dedicated to the border), a malecón with shops, restaurants, and live musicians, and families out and about for a day at the beach.
